Please forgive my ignorance here. It's been 5 years since I've been to DW and apparently there are a lot of changes.

I get the FP+ program; been reading up on it and pretty sure I understand it.

But is there still regular Fast Pass?

Are there any rides or attractions right now that you MUST have a FP+ in order to experience? Everyone keeps saying you only get 3 rides per day but can't you just stand in regular lines? I've been watching a 'wait times' app and a lot of times the waits for most of the rides aren't excessive - they're on par with what we wait at Six Flags anyway, and often less. But are these regular lines or what?

Is there still fast pass or did that system evolve into fast pass +?
 
The original FP program is completely gone.

As of right now, there are no attractions that are full-time FP+ only, but there have been several tests of running attractions that way. There is no way, at this point, to know what to expect for any upcoming trip unfortunately.
